Transaction 9498b844dbd7c4795eb34ea5b4310b40b0e3160c8f4cfeaefd46755fb719fc3f
1 Input
1 Output
-
9498b844dbd7c4795eb34ea5b4310b40b0e3160c8f4cfeaefd46755fb719fc3f:0
- value
- 345148
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b58ba5a8a958df22ed884c18f64de00d73e8cf87 OP_EQUAL
- address
- 3JEwX7gVeF4a5iDTf3snp65NweEKMsa8fo